What is the violent crime rate in Geary?

The estimated violent crime rate in Geary is 532.8 per 100,000 residents, which is 40% higher than the national average. This means residents have roughly a 1 in 188 chance of becoming a violent crime victim each year. Key violent crime rates include: murder at 5.9 per 100K (17% above average); aggravated assault at 378.7 per 100K (41% above average); robbery at 100.1 per 100K (35% above average).

What is the property crime rate in Geary?

The estimated property crime rate in Geary is 1,868.2 per 100,000 residents, which is 2% higher than the national average. Residents have roughly a 1 in 54 chance of being a property crime victim per year. Key property crime rates include: burglary at 373.2 per 100K (38% above average); larceny/theft at 1,163.5 per 100K (17% below average); vehicle theft at 331.5 per 100K (4% above average).

How does Geary crime compare to the rest of Oklahoma?

Oklahoma as a whole has crime that is 18% above the national average. Geary's crime rate is 15% above the national average, which is roughly in line with the state's overall rate.

What type of crime is most common in Geary?

Larceny/theft is the most common crime in Geary, with an estimated rate of 1,163.5 incidents per 100,000 residents. This is 17% below the national average for this crime type. Overall, property crime (1,868 per 100K) is more prevalent than violent crime (533 per 100K) in Geary, which is consistent with national trends.
